A DOMOVOI (or Domowik) is a house spirit in Slavic folklore. In Slavic mythology every house is said to have its own house dwarf. The DOMOVOI is a guardian of the house and he sometimes helps with household chores or work in the garden. He also symbolizes prosperity.
He likes to live under the threshold, or under the stove. It is important to maintain a good relationship with the Domovoi, which is why you should sometimes present them with milk, biscuits or a slice of bread with salt. Place all of that on a white canvas, and leave out over night. If you're planning to move into a new residence, the Domovoi should come with you, as far as the tradition goes. Offer him a high boot which he can climb into and transport him into your new home.
We should warn you, that Domovoi may get angry and spiteful. He leaves small muddy footprints, and may be responsible for occasional cracks on the kitchenware or a bit of wall paint coming off. This is the sign that the Domovoi is annoyed, which happens when you argue at home or when you don't live in harmony with your surroundings. Appease him by changing your behaviour and by giving him an offering.
